GEORGIA DEPARTMENT OF PUBLIC SAFETY REPORTS 18 TRAFFIC DEATHS ON STATE’S ROADS OVER THE INDEPENDENCE DAY TRAVEL PERIOD

GEORGIA DEPARTMENT OF PUBLIC SAFETY REPORTS 18 TRAFFIC DEATHS ON STATE’S ROADS OVER THE INDEPENDENCE DAY TRAVEL PERIOD

(Media release from the Georgia Department of Public Safety): Traffic crashes across Georgia during the Independence Day holiday travel period resulted in 18 traffic deaths.  The 102-hour holiday period began Wednesday, July 3, at 6 p.m., and ended Sunday, July 7, at 11:59 p.m.Statewide, Georgia State Patrol Troopers investigated 12 fatal crashes.
